Semantics Every language has its syntax and semantics Syntax is the study of grammar (how to say something) Semantics is the study of meaning (behind what you say) Why is semantics exploited in MATCH To use knowledge, skill and competence elements as a concrete (practical) “harmonization” means, by referring to European tools (EQF, Europass) To let LO-MATCH understand the meaning behind offer and demand descriptions by job seekers and employers

Two-step learning outcomes annotation Assigning categories Identifying knowledge elements Identifying verbs acting on knowledge (i.e. putting knowledge into action, through a skill) Identifying context components, i.e. characterizing a competence Assigning definitions Choosing among those suggested by the platform By defining new ones and linking them to the existing ontological structure
